Advantages of Aluminium Doors and Windows
Aluminium doors and windows provide a myriad of advantages over conventional materials such as wood and PVC. Here are a few of the key benefits:
1. Sturdiness
- Weather condition Resistance: Aluminium is resistant to the elements, including rain, sun, and wind, making it less vulnerable to warping or rotting compared to wood.
- Long Lifespan: With proper upkeep, aluminium items can last for decades without the need for substantial repair work or replacement.
2. Visual Appeal
- Streamlined Design: Aluminium windows and doors have a modern-day appearance and can match different architectural styles, improving the general appeal of a home.
- Color Options: They are readily available in a large range of colours and finishes, permitting homeowners to tailor their appearance quickly.
3. Energy Efficiency
- Thermal Break Technology: Modern aluminium doors and windows often include thermal breaks, which help in lowering heat transfer and improving energy performance.
- Insulation: Options are offered to integrate double or triple glazing, further enhancing insulation properties.
4. Low Maintenance
- Easy to Clean: Aluminium surfaces can be easily wiped down to keep them looking as great as new. Unlike wood, they do not need painting or staining.
- Resistant to Pests: Aluminium is not vulnerable to termites or other pests, removing the requirement for chemical treatments.
Kinds Of Aluminium Doors and Windows
Aluminium windows and doors been available in various designs and performance, each matched to various requirements and preferences. The following are some typical types:
Aluminium Doors
- Sliding Doors: Perfect for areas where you want to maximize natural light without compromising functionality.
- Bi-Folding Doors: These doors fold back to develop a smooth shift in between indoor and outside areas, ideal for patios and decks.
- French Doors: Offering a classic look, these doors add sophistication and appeal while permitting plentiful light.
- Hinged Doors: Traditional in design, hinged doors are offered in different setups and sizes.
Aluminium Windows
- Casement Windows: These are hinged at the side and open outward, providing great ventilation and unobstructed views.
- Sliding Windows: With horizontal sliding sashes, these windows are simple to operate and perfect for areas with limited wall space.
- Fixed Windows: Designed to remain stationary, fixed windows supply a clear view and let in natural light.
- Awning Windows: Hinged at the top, these windows open outward, permitting ventilation even throughout rain.
Upkeep of Aluminium Doors and Windows
While aluminium windows and doors are low-maintenance, a couple of easy practices can help lengthen their lifespan and keep them looking new. Here's a maintenance list:
Maintenance Checklist
Routine Cleaning:
- Use mild cleaning agent and water to clean the frames and glass.
- Guarantee that dirt and debris are regularly gotten rid of from rail tracks and hinges.
Inspect Seals:
- Check the seals and gaskets every year for wear and tear.
- Replace any broken seals to keep energy efficiency.
Lube Moving Parts:
- Lubricate hinges, locks, and rollers to guarantee smooth operation and prevent rust.
Inspect for Corrosion:
- Look for any signs of rust, especially in seaside areas, and deal with any problems without delay.
Professional Servicing:
- Consider having a professional check and service your windows and doors every few years to keep peak efficiency.
Ecological Impact
Aluminium is a recyclable product, making it an environmentally friendly choice. When effectively recycled, it retains its properties forever without substantial destruction. The production of aluminium has a lower environmental impact when compared to other products, especially when sourced from recycled sources.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. Are aluminium doors and windows more pricey than wood?
While the preliminary cost of aluminium choices might be greater, their resilience and low upkeep can cause cost savings in the long run.
2. Can aluminium doors and windows be painted?
Yes, aluminium can be painted, but it's a good idea to utilize a special exterior-grade paint developed for metal surface areas.
3. How do aluminium windows compare with PVC windows in terms of energy effectiveness?
Both aluminium and PVC windows can be energy effective, however aluminium windows with thermal breaks offer superior insulation compared to basic PVC choices.
4. Are aluminium doors and windows vulnerable to condensation?
While aluminium can experience condensation, utilizing thermal breaks and double glazing substantially reduces the threat.
5. What colors are readily available for aluminium windows and doors?
Aluminium doors and windows can be powder-coated in practically any color, providing homeowners with extensive customization alternatives.
